Here are the Prerequisites for the Online Test that the students must follow:
•	An online test link on the same registered email id, via which you applied for the job opportunity, will be sent to you 24 hours prior to the scheduled date however the test will start only at the scheduled time for the respective tests.  
•	A laptop/desktop with an active web camera is mandatory to take the test.
•	The test will ask you to give permission for Location and Webcam access. It is mandatory hence give the access in order to start the test.
•	Please ensure that you are logged out from all the QT and Online Test Sessions otherwise your test will not run.
•	The test will run on Windows 7 & above.
•	The test runs only on the Modern Web browser however; Google Chrome Browser is recommended as it is a light browser. Please download the same or update your existing browser. The test will not run on Mozilla Firefox. 
•	If you connect with broadband, the minimum internet speed required is 512 Kbps. However, 1 Mbps and above is desired. 
•	You should have data of at least 300 MB in order to take the test.
•	You are advised to keep all the browsers, device apps, or notifications disabled during the test. It will help you to get the optimum speed of the internet. Keeping other browsers or apps open or switching to any other tab during the test may lead to violations and the test will be terminated. 
•	For any query during the test, you can mark an email to feedback@calyxpod.com or call on the helpline number - 01141179695.  
•	Once the duration of the test is over the test will automatically stop.  
•	You should use the same email address to take the test on which you will receive the test link.
•	You are advised to read the instructions carefully before starting the test.   
•	You should be logged in 15 mins before the test scheduled time. The start button will be inactivated. As the clock hits the scheduled time, the start test button will get activated, if not then kindly refresh the browser once.
Important Note - The test window would be open from 5:00 PM to 6:00 PM on Friday, 13th May 2022. The test duration is 60 minutes, so please ensure that you have logged in 15 mins prior to the scheduled time. NO ADDITIONAL TIME SHALL BE PROVIDED.

The test will automatically end at 6:00 PM and you will not be able to take the test post 6:00 PM

Please do all the checks recommended in the system & connectivity test, once today & again half an hour before the test. This will lead to facing lesser issues during the test.

If you're unable to view the questions in the test, you are advised to follow the below-mentioned steps: -
1.	Try to refresh the page.
2.	If refreshing doesn't help, please clear the browser, close the test & click on the test URL again. Please don't click on Finish the test. Finding a solution once you have ended the test would not be possible.

Do’s and Don’ts during Online Exam:

Things “To Do”:

•	Read and understand the exam guidelines carefully.
•	Do ensure that you have your laptop/desktop in continuous charging plugged mode.
•	In case of Technical problems? Don’t panic. Contact feedback@calyxpod.com or call on the helpline number - 01141179695.  
•	Do, check you have entered the correct name/ email ID.
•	Ensure you have working webcam installed on your system.
•	Ensure to allow / grant permission in anti-virus software for browsers to connect to camera 
•	Do turn off any application notifications, background processes running on your system.
•	Do, Keep track of the Test timer.
•	The room in which you take the test should be well illuminated and not dark.

Things “Not to Do”:

•	Do not Participate/encourage any malpractice.
•	Do not have anybody else present in the test taking room apart from yourself
•	Do not move away from your computer and Webcam range. 
•	Do not move around your seated position such that it obstructs a clear frontal view of your full face
•	Do not cover the webcam at any point from start of the Test till your Test is submitted 
•	Do not cover or mask your face.
•	Do not talk to anybody while taking the Test.
•	Do not share your screen with anybody.
•	Do not take Screenshots/Videos or Photos of questions. Also, not to be shared with any one or posted on any platform. 
•	Do not have a light source behind you(head/face) or at an angle that will cast any shadow on your face
•	Do not use social media to find answers.
•	Suspicion of malpractice or attempted use of unfair means can lead to your disqualification.
